public class TimeoutTest extends JerseyTest {
private static final Logger LOGGER = Logger.getLogger(TimeoutTest.class.getName());
@Path("/test")
public static class TimeoutResource {
@GET
public String get() {
return "GET";
}
@GET
@Path("timeout")
public String getTimeout() {
try {
Thread.sleep(2000);
} catch (InterruptedException e) {
e.printStackTrace();
}
return "GET";
}
/**
* Long-running streaming request
*
* @param count number of packets send
* @param pauseMillis pause between each packets
*/
@GET
@Path("stream")
public Response streamsWithDelay(@QueryParam("start") @DefaultValue("0") int startMillis, @QueryParam("count") int count,
@QueryParam("pauseMillis") int pauseMillis) {
StreamingOutput streamingOutput = streamSlowly(startMillis, count, pauseMillis);
return Response.ok(streamingOutput)
.build();
}
}
private static StreamingOutput streamSlowly(int startMillis, int count, int pauseMillis) {
return output -> {
try {
TimeUnit.MILLISECONDS.sleep(startMillis);
}
catch (InterruptedException e) {
Thread.currentThread().interrupt();
}
output.write("begin\n".getBytes(StandardCharsets.UTF_8));
output.flush();
for (int i = 0; i < count; i++) {
try {
TimeUnit.MILLISECONDS.sleep(pauseMillis);
}
catch (InterruptedException e) {
Thread.currentThread().interrupt();
}
output.write(("message " + i + "\n").getBytes(StandardCharsets.UTF_8));
output.flush();
}
output.write("end".getBytes(StandardCharsets.UTF_8));
};
}
@Override
protected Application configure() {
ResourceConfig config = new ResourceConfig(TimeoutResource.class);
config.register(new LoggingFeature(LOGGER, LoggingFeature.Verbosity.PAYLOAD_ANY));
return config;
}
@Override
protected void configureClient(ClientConfig config) {
config.connectorProvider(new JettyHttp2ConnectorProvider());
}
@Test
public void testFast() {
Response r = target("test").request().get();
assertEquals(200, r.getStatus());
assertEquals("GET", r.readEntity(String.class));
}
@Test
public void testSlow() {
final URI u = target().getUri();
ClientConfig config = new ClientConfig().property(ClientProperties.READ_TIMEOUT, 1_000);
config.connectorProvider(new JettyHttp2ConnectorProvider());
Client c = ClientBuilder.newClient(config);
WebTarget t = c.target(u);
try {
t.path("test/timeout").request().get();
fail("Timeout expected.");
} catch (ProcessingException e) {
assertThat("Unexpected processing exception cause",
e.getCause(), instanceOf(TimeoutException.class));
} finally {
c.close();
}
}
@Test
public void testTimeoutInRequest() {
final URI u = target().getUri();
ClientConfig config = new ClientConfig();
config.connectorProvider(new JettyHttp2ConnectorProvider());
Client c = ClientBuilder.newClient(config);
WebTarget t = c.target(u);
try {
t.path("test/timeout").request().property(ClientProperties.READ_TIMEOUT, 1_000).get();
fail("Timeout expected.");
} catch (ProcessingException e) {
assertThat("Unexpected processing exception cause",
e.getCause(), instanceOf(TimeoutException.class));
} finally {
c.close();
}
}
/**
* Test accessing an operation that is streaming slowly
*
* @throws ProcessingException in case of a test error.
*/
@Test
public void testSlowlyStreamedContentDoesNotReadTimeout() throws Exception {
int count = 5;
int pauseMillis = 50;
final Response response = target("test")
.property(ClientProperties.READ_TIMEOUT, 100L)
.property(CommonProperties.OUTBOUND_CONTENT_LENGTH_BUFFER_SERVER, "-1")
.path("stream")
.queryParam("count", count)
.queryParam("pauseMillis", pauseMillis)
.request().get();
assertTrue(response.readEntity(String.class).contains("end"));
}
@Test
public void testSlowlyStreamedContentDoesTotalTimeout() throws Exception {
int count = 5;
int pauseMillis = 50;
try {
target("test")
.property(JettyClientProperties.TOTAL_TIMEOUT, 100L)
.property(CommonProperties.OUTBOUND_CONTENT_LENGTH_BUFFER_SERVER, "-1")
.path("stream")
.queryParam("count", count)
.queryParam("pauseMillis", pauseMillis)
.request().get();
fail("This operation should trigger total timeout");
} catch (ProcessingException e) {
assertEquals(TimeoutException.class, e.getCause().getClass());
}
}
/**
* Test accessing an operation that is streaming slowly
*
* @throws ProcessingException in case of a test error.
*/
@Test
public void testSlowToStartStreamedContentDoesReadTimeout() throws Exception {
int start = 150;
int count = 5;
int pauseMillis = 50;
try {
target("test")
.property(ClientProperties.READ_TIMEOUT, 100L)
.property(CommonProperties.OUTBOUND_CONTENT_LENGTH_BUFFER_SERVER, "-1")
.path("stream")
.queryParam("start", start)
.queryParam("count", count)
.queryParam("pauseMillis", pauseMillis)
.request().get();
fail("This operation should trigger idle timeout");
} catch (ProcessingException e) {
assertEquals(TimeoutException.class, e.getCause().getClass());
}
}
}
